Knowledge Base vs Chatbot: Which One Does Your Team Actually Need?

Compare knowledge bases and chatbots to find the right support solution for your team. Learn key differences, use cases, and when to use each (or both) to make customer and employee support easier.
Try Slite
5 minutes read·Published: Friday, October 25, 2024
Table of contents

In customer support, two contenders often face off: the trusty knowledge base and the ever-evolving chatbot. Both promise to enhance the customer experience, streamline support, and maybe even save a few dollars along the way. But which one truly wears the crown? Let's dive into the world of self-help articles and virtual assistants to find out.

Understanding the Contenders

Before we declare a winner, it's only fair to meet our competitors.

What's a Knowledge Base, Anyway?

Think of a knowledge base as the company's own encyclopedia—a centralized hub where all the vital information lives. It's the go-to place for users who prefer to find answers on their own, whether they're customers curious about product features or employees brushing up on company policies. A well-crafted knowledge base can be a lifesaver at 2 a.m. when there's no one around to answer pressing questions.

Enter the Chatbot

On the other side of the ring, we have the chatbot—a computer program designed to hold a conversation with humans. Powered by artificial intelligence and a set of pre-programmed responses, chatbots can handle everything from capturing leads to guiding users through payment processes. They're like the tireless interns of the digital world, always ready to chat—even if they might not laugh at your jokes.

Their Roles in Customer Support

Both knowledge bases and chatbots aim to lighten the load on customer support teams. The knowledge base empowers users to help themselves, reducing the number of tickets flooding the support inbox. Chatbots, meanwhile, tackle repetitive questions with speedy replies, freeing up human agents to tackle trickier issues. Together, they strive to make customer service more efficient and customer experiences more satisfying.

The Perks of a Knowledge Base

Empowering Customers with Self-Service

A knowledge base is like a self-serve buffet of information. Customers can pick and choose the answers they need without waiting in line. This autonomy not only speeds up resolution times but also enhances customer satisfaction—they get what they need, when they need it.

Easy to Update, No Coding Required

One of the joys of a knowledge base is its flexibility. Anyone on the team can update articles or add new guides without wrestling with complex code. This means information stays fresh and accurate, keeping customers in the loop and reducing confusion.

A Versatile Playground for Content

From step-by-step tutorials to detailed FAQs, knowledge bases can host a smorgasbord of content types. This versatility allows businesses to address a wide range of inquiries and learning styles, catering to novices and experts alike.

The Allure of Chatbots

Always On, Always Learning

Chatbots are like the employees who never clock out. They provide support around the clock, ensuring customers get immediate responses—even at odd hours. With natural language processing, they can understand and reply in conversational tones, making interactions feel more personal.

Personalized Conversations at Scale

Despite being code at their core, chatbots can offer a surprising level of personalization. They can remember user preferences, provide tailored recommendations, and even anticipate needs based on previous interactions. It's personalization without the wait time.

Lightening the Load on Support Teams

By handling the influx of simple queries, chatbots give human agents the breathing room to focus on more complex issues. This not only improves efficiency but can also boost morale—no one misses sifting through the same question for the hundredth time.

When Two Become One: Integrating Chatbots with Knowledge Bases

Why Bother Connecting Them?

Marrying a chatbot with a knowledge base can be a game-changer. The chatbot taps into the rich information repository of the knowledge base, enhancing its responses with accurate and detailed information. It's like giving the chatbot a wisdom upgrade.

How to Make the Integration Work

Integrating the two isn't as daunting as it sounds. With the right tools and APIs, businesses can connect their chatbot to the knowledge base, allowing it to pull information as needed. Add in some natural language processing, and the chatbot can navigate the knowledge base as deftly as a librarian.

The Customer Support Dream Team

Together, chatbots and knowledge bases can elevate the customer support experience. Customers get fast, accurate responses, whether they're chatting with the bot or browsing articles. Support teams benefit from reduced workloads, and businesses enjoy happier customers.

Crafting a Knowledge Base Chatbot

Building Blocks of Success

Creating a knowledge base chatbot involves a few key ingredients: a comprehensive knowledge base, robust natural language processing, effective dialogue management, and thoughtful response generation. Each piece plays a crucial role in ensuring the chatbot doesn't just talk—but talks sense.

Best Practices to Keep in Mind

When building your chatbot, remember that it's representing your brand. Ensure it communicates in a tone that aligns with your company culture. Regular testing and refining are essential—think of it as ongoing training to keep your chatbot sharp.

Leveraging AI for Exceptional Experiences

Artificial intelligence isn't just a buzzword here. It's the engine that powers sophisticated understanding and personalization. By leveraging AI, your chatbot can move beyond scripted responses to genuinely helpful interactions that make customers feel heard and valued.

Real-World Applications

Supporting Customers Day In, Day Out

In customer service, knowledge base chatbots can swiftly handle routine inquiries, troubleshoot common issues, and guide users through processes. This ensures customers aren't left hanging and can boost overall satisfaction.

Aiding Employees Behind the Scenes

For internal support, chatbots can assist employees in navigating company policies or finding resources, acting like a friendly colleague who's always available.

Enhancing Education and Learning

In educational settings, chatbots can support students in understanding complex topics, accessing resources, or even offering reminders for assignments.

Empowering Healthcare Support

Healthcare chatbots can provide patients with information on symptoms, treatment options, or appointment scheduling, all while ensuring sensitive information is handled appropriately.

Driving E-commerce Success

In the fast-paced world of online shopping, chatbots can assist with product recommendations, order tracking, and handling returns, making the shopping experience smoother.

Recognizing the Limitations

Chatbots Aren't Human—Yet

As clever as they are, chatbots can stumble when it comes to understanding sarcasm, slang, or complex emotions. They might not replace the nuanced understanding of a human agent, especially in delicate situations.

Knowledge Bases Require User Initiative

While knowledge bases are treasure troves of information, they rely on users who are willing to search and read through articles. Not every customer prefers this self-driven approach.

The Combined Challenges

Even a knowledge base chatbot isn't a perfect solution. It inherits limitations from both sides—struggling with complex queries and depending on the quality of the underlying knowledge base.

Keeping Score and Staying Secure

Measuring Success the Right Way

To know if your knowledge base chatbot is hitting the mark, look at metrics like customer satisfaction scores, resolution times, and engagement rates. These indicators can highlight what's working and what's not.

Safeguarding User Data

Security is paramount. Ensure your chatbot uses encryption and follows best practices for authentication. Protecting user data isn't just about compliance—it's about maintaining trust.

The Final Verdict

Weighing the Options

Both knowledge bases and chatbots bring valuable tools to the customer support toolkit. Knowledge bases offer depth and accessibility, while chatbots provide immediacy and personalization.

Making the Right Choice for Your Business

There isn't a one-size-fits-all answer. The best solution depends on your business needs, resources, and customer preferences. Often, a combination of both—integrated thoughtfully—can deliver the best results. After all, even in a competition, sometimes teamwork is the real champion.

Ishaan Gupta
Written by

Ishaan Gupta is a writer at Slite. He doom scrolls for research and geeks out on all things creativity. Send him nice Substack articles to be on his good side.